女性主义文体学视角下的《英国病人》研究
A Feminist Stylistics Study of Michael Ondaatje’s The English Patient

Abstract:

《英国病人》是迈克尔·翁达杰的最著名的小说,作者通过复杂的叙事手法,讲述了二战末期在意大利一个别墅中四个人物经历的爱情、背叛和和解。小说中,凯瑟琳和汉娜这两位女性角色推动了关键情节的发展,但在小说及批评家中的分析中,她们却总被置于次要地位。Lorraine York和Robert Lecker等批评家指出,翁达杰的作品中女性形象缺乏女性主义角度,且存在对女性的保守刻画和性别歧视。女性主义文体学提供了在文学文本中分析性别的方法论。通过女性主义文体学的分析,可以更深入地理解文本中性别问题的复杂性和文学作品如何反映和塑造性别观念。本文从词汇层面中的爱称、句子层面中的隐喻和语篇层面中的叙述者角度,分析了女性形象是如何在《英国病人》中被父权制的偏见所塑造的。爱称、隐喻的使用强化了父权对女性行为和话语的操控;叙述者的角度也揭示了男性如何通过叙事来塑造和控制女性形象。总体而言,小说中的女性形象和她们的故事被男性角色和父权制的社会结构所左右。
The English Patient is Michael Ondaatje’s best-known novel, in which the author follows, through complex narrative devices, the love, betrayal, and reconciliation experienced by four characters in an Italian villa at the end of World War II. The two female characters, Katherine and Hana, drive the key plot points in the novel, but they have always been relegated to a secondary role in the novel and in analyses among critics. Critics such as Lorraine York and Robert Lecker have pointed out the lack of a feminist perspective on the portrayal of women in Ondaatje’s work, as well as the conservative portrayal of women and the presence of sexism. The author’s work has also been criticized for the lack of a feminist perspective on women’s roles in the novel, and for the conservative portrayal of women. Feminist stylistics provides a methodology for analyzing gender issues in literary texts. Feminist stylistics provides a deeper understanding of the complexity of gender issues in texts and how literary works reflect and shape gender concepts. This paper analyzes how the female figures are shaped by patriarchal prejudices in The English Patient from the perspectives of endearments at the lexical level, metaphors at the sentence level, and narrator at the discourse level. The uses of endearments and metaphors reinforce the patriarchal manipulation of women’s behavior and discourse; the narrator’s point of view also reveals how men shape and control the image of women through the narrative. Overall, the female figures and their stories in the novel are shaped by male characters and patriarchal social structures.
